The ABS filament from Bambu Lab is a high-quality material for professional 3D printing and industrial projects, featuring superior mechanical strength, exceptional durability, and high thermal stability. Its formulation maintains part integrity even under moderate temperature conditions, making it ideal for functional prototypes, technical parts, and engineering components.

With a heat resistance of 87 °C and advanced mechanical properties, Bambu ABS filament outperforms conventional PLA and PETG, providing reliable, water-resistant parts capable of withstanding impacts and drops without deformation, perfect for demanding 3D engineering applications.

The high-temperature reusable spool promotes sustainability by reducing plastic waste. In addition, smart RFID technology ensures all printing parameters are automatically loaded via the AMS system, guaranteeing efficiency and precision for every professional 3D printing project.

General information

Material ABS
Format 1 Kg
Density (ISO 1183) 1.05 g/cm³
Filament diameter 1.75 mm
Filament tolerance ± 0.03 mm
Filament length 396 m

Mechanical properties

Charpy impact strength (ISO 179) 21.5 KJ/m²
Elongation at break (ISO 527) 10.5 %
Tensile strength (ISO 527) 33 MPa
Tensile modulus (ISO 527) 2200 MPa
Flexural strength (ISO 178) 62 MPa
Flexural modulus (ISO 178) 1880 MPa

Printing properties

Printing temperature 240-270 ºC
Print bed temperature 80-100 ºC
Chamber temperature 45-60 ºC
Cooling fan 0-80%
Recommended printing speed < 300 mm/s

Thermal properties

Softening temperature (ISO 306) 94 ºC

During printing with ABS filament, strong and unpleasant odors may be released, so it is recommended to place the printer in a well-ventilated area to ensure safety and comfort in the workspace. Proper ventilation helps prevent discomfort and ensures a cleaner, more professional printing process.

ABS filament is sensitive to moisture, so pre-drying before printing is recommended. Ideal conditions are 80 °C for 8 hours in a dryer or storage in a dry, sealed environment after use, keeping humidity below 20 % RH with desiccant. Drying the material before use ensures consistent print quality and reduces adhesion and bubble issues in printed parts.

For large or high-infill models, ABS may experience warping. To minimize this, use enclosed printers, apply adhesive correctly on the print bed, and reduce printing speed while increasing bed temperature. These adjustments improve first layer adhesion and ensure dimensionally accurate and stable parts.

Recommended printing parameters for optimal results include a nozzle temperature of 240-270 °C, heated bed between 80-100 °C with adhesive, printing speed under 300 mm/s, and controlled storage humidity. Following these recommendations ensures high-quality, durable, and professional finishes in every ABS 3D printing project.
